Filatov Puts Hartree to the Test

Level 19 : 4,000/8,000, 1,000 ante
Anatoly Filatov
Anatoly Filatov

It was blind vs blind heading to the flop and the dealer fanned the {k-Clubs}{6-Spades}{5-Clubs}. Kyle Hartree checked from the small blind and Anatoly Filatov tossed in a bet of 28,000 from the big blind. Hartree called and the {10-Clubs} landed on the turn.

Hartree checked again and Filatov made a bet of 52,000. Hartree continued to call and the {2-Spades} completed the board. Hartree checked for the third time and Filatov announced all in. Hartree was the one sitting on the shorter stack with around 213,000 and he thought for a minute before electing to lay his hand down.
